Inefficient control of elevated inflammatory mediators in coronavirus disease 2019 (COVID-19) has led to health complications, prompting the exploration efficient biomarkers for monitoring this condition. We herein sought investigate implications plasmacytoma variant translocation 1 (PVT-1), microRNA-200c (miR-200c), signal transducer and activator transcription 4 (STAT-4), interleukin-6 (IL-6), as well how they correlated with creatinine, C-reactive protein (CRP), lactate dehydrogenase (LDH) activity identify able early prognosis diagnosis COVID-19. Our study included a total 105 infected COVID-19 patients 35 healthy subjects controls. Individuals showed significant increase CRP, LDH activity. In addition, exhibited significantly higher levels IL-6. These also demonstrated notably expressions miR-200c PVT-1.
